    Postdoctoral Associate - Pediatrics Hematology Oncology Job Description:

    Our laboratory is recruiting a postdoctoral fellow to use unbiased approaches (RNA-Seq, scRNA-Seq, spatial profiling, and flow cytometry) to identify novel molecular and cellular events in solid cancers with different treatments. Functional validation of results using standard molecular biology techniques will be performed in vitro and in vivo using patient derived xenograft line, primary samples and murine models. The ideal applicants should have a doctoral degree (PhD or MD/PhD) with ideally (not mandatory) background in cancer biology, tumor immunology, and immunotherapy with experience in:
    • Molecular biology for cell genetic engineering of immune cells (e.g., CAR T cell production) and tumor cells using techniques such as CRISPR, viral transduction, cloning, subcloning and plasmid transfection (e.g., PiggyBac)
    • Bioinformatics (bulk and single cell RNA sequencing)
    Preference will be given to candidates with qualifications also in:
    • Molecular Biology (e.g., RNA extraction/production/sequencing, WB, PCR)
    • Cloning, subcloning
    • Cell culture (tumor cells and immune cells such as dendritic cells and T cells)
    • Immunohistochemistry
    • Microscopy
    • Flow cytometry
    • Animal surgery and monitoring
